neural networks and deep learning ai booksNeural Networks and Deep Learning by
Michael Nielson

A free online book that’s very easy to read and understand, specifically about
neural networks and deep learning. It includes a lot of helpful images,
visualization and even some videos. And I really like the author's writing style
and voice.
